Searched refs:drm (Results 101 - 125 of 1909) sorted by relevance

1234567891011>>

/linux-master/drivers/gpu/drm/renesas/shmobile/
H A Dshmob_drm_crtc.h13 #include <drm/drm_crtc.h>
14 #include <drm/drm_connector.h>
15 #include <drm/drm_encoder.h>
/linux-master/drivers/gpu/drm/i915/display/
H A Dintel_display_reset.c6 #include <drm/drm_atomic_helper.h>
42 drm_dbg_kms(&dev_priv->drm,
51 mutex_lock(&dev_priv->drm.mode_config.mutex);
54 ret = drm_modeset_lock_all_ctx(&dev_priv->drm, ctx);
64 state = drm_atomic_helper_duplicate_state(&dev_priv->drm, ctx);
67 drm_err(&dev_priv->drm, "Duplicating state failed with %i\n",
72 ret = drm_atomic_helper_disable_all(&dev_priv->drm, ctx);
74 drm_err(&dev_priv->drm, "Suspending crtc's failed with %i\n",
106 drm_WARN_ON(&i915->drm, ret == -EDEADLK);
107 drm_err(&i915->drm,
[all...]
/linux-master/drivers/gpu/drm/nouveau/
H A Dnouveau_ioc32.c36 #include <drm/drm.h>
37 #include <drm/drm_ioctl.h>
H A Dnouveau_debugfs.c41 struct nouveau_drm *drm = nouveau_drm(node->minor->dev); local
44 for (i = 0; i < drm->vbios.length; i++)
45 seq_printf(m, "%c", drm->vbios.data[i]);
53 struct nouveau_drm *drm = nouveau_drm(node->minor->dev); local
56 ret = pm_runtime_get_sync(drm->dev->dev);
58 pm_runtime_put_autosuspend(drm->dev->dev);
63 nvif_rd32(&drm->client.device.object, 0x101000));
65 pm_runtime_mark_last_busy(drm->dev->dev);
66 pm_runtime_put_autosuspend(drm->dev->dev);
74 struct drm_device *drm local
146 struct drm_device *drm = m->private; local
223 struct nouveau_drm *drm = nouveau_drm(node->minor->dev); local
269 struct nouveau_drm *drm = nouveau_drm(minor->dev); local
296 nouveau_debugfs_init(struct nouveau_drm *drm) argument
308 nouveau_debugfs_fini(struct nouveau_drm *drm) argument
[all...]
/linux-master/drivers/gpu/drm/meson/
H A Dmeson_drv.c18 #include <drm/drm_aperture.h>
19 #include <drm/drm_atomic_helper.h>
20 #include <drm/drm_drv.h>
21 #include <drm/drm_fbdev_dma.h>
22 #include <drm/drm_gem_dma_helper.h>
23 #include <drm/drm_gem_framebuffer_helper.h>
24 #include <drm/drm_modeset_helper_vtables.h>
25 #include <drm/drm_module.h>
26 #include <drm/drm_probe_helper.h>
27 #include <drm/drm_vblan
185 struct drm_device *drm; local
395 struct drm_device *drm = priv->drm; local
[all...]
/linux-master/drivers/gpu/drm/arm/display/komeda/
H A Dkomeda_kms.c9 #include <drm/drm_atomic.h>
10 #include <drm/drm_atomic_helper.h>
11 #include <drm/drm_drv.h>
12 #include <drm/drm_gem_dma_helper.h>
13 #include <drm/drm_gem_framebuffer_helper.h>
14 #include <drm/drm_managed.h>
15 #include <drm/drm_probe_helper.h>
16 #include <drm/drm_vblank.h>
38 struct drm_device *drm = data; local
39 struct komeda_dev *mdev = drm
273 struct drm_device *drm; local
334 struct drm_device *drm = &kms->base; local
346 struct drm_device *drm = &kms->base; local
[all...]
/linux-master/drivers/gpu/drm/nouveau/dispnv50/
H A Dcurs.c27 nv50_curs_new(struct nouveau_drm *drm, int head, struct nv50_wndw **pwndw) argument
44 struct nv50_disp *disp = nv50_disp(drm->dev);
49 NV_ERROR(drm, "No supported cursor immediate class\n");
53 return curses[cid].new(drm, head, curses[cid].oclass, pwndw);
H A Dcore917d.c41 core917d_new(struct nouveau_drm *drm, s32 oclass, struct nv50_core **pcore) argument
43 return core507d_new_(&core917d, drm, oclass, pcore);
H A Dbase917c.c45 base917c_new(struct nouveau_drm *drm, int head, s32 oclass, argument
48 return base507c_new_(&base907c, base917c_format, drm, head, oclass,
/linux-master/drivers/gpu/drm/sun4i/
H A Dsun6i_mipi_dsi.h12 #include <drm/drm_connector.h>
13 #include <drm/drm_encoder.h>
14 #include <drm/drm_mipi_dsi.h>
37 struct drm_device *drm; member in struct:sun6i_dsi
/linux-master/drivers/gpu/drm/i915/gt/
H A Dintel_sa_media.c6 #include <drm/drm_managed.h>
18 uncore = drmm_kzalloc(&i915->drm, sizeof(*uncore), GFP_KERNEL);
33 if (drm_WARN_ON(&i915->drm, uncore->regs == NULL))
43 drm_WARN_ON(&i915->drm, i915->media_gt);
/linux-master/drivers/gpu/drm/tidss/
H A Dtidss_encoder.h10 #include <drm/drm_encoder.h>
/linux-master/drivers/gpu/drm/vc4/tests/
H A Dvc4_mock_output.c3 #include <drm/drm_atomic_state_helper.h>
4 #include <drm/drm_atomic_uapi.h>
5 #include <drm/drm_connector.h>
6 #include <drm/drm_crtc.h>
7 #include <drm/drm_encoder.h>
8 #include <drm/drm_modeset_helper_vtables.h>
24 struct drm_device *drm,
35 dummy_output = drmm_kzalloc(drm, sizeof(*dummy_output), GFP_KERNEL);
40 ret = drmm_encoder_init(drm, enc,
48 ret = drmm_connector_init(drm, con
23 vc4_dummy_output(struct kunit *test, struct drm_device *drm, struct drm_crtc *crtc, enum vc4_encoder_type vc4_encoder_type, unsigned int kms_encoder_type, unsigned int connector_type) argument
68 struct drm_device *drm = state->dev; local
106 struct drm_device *drm = state->dev; local
[all...]
/linux-master/drivers/gpu/drm/xe/compat-i915-headers/gem/
H A Di915_gem_mman.h10 #include <drm/drm_prime.h>
/linux-master/drivers/gpu/drm/xe/display/ext/
H A Di915_utils.c10 if (device_iommu_mapped(i915->drm.dev))
/linux-master/drivers/gpu/drm/xe/
H A Dxe_dma_buf.h9 #include <drm/drm_gem.h>
H A Dxe_macros.h14 ((cond) && (drm_dbg(&(xe)->drm, \
H A Dxe_sriov.c6 #include <drm/drm_managed.h>
55 drm_info(&xe->drm, "Running in %s mode\n",
59 static void fini_sriov(struct drm_device *drm, void *arg) argument
86 return drmm_add_action_or_reset(&xe->drm, fini_sriov, xe);
H A Dxe_ttm_vram_mgr_types.h9 #include <drm/drm_buddy.h>
10 #include <drm/ttm/ttm_device.h>
H A Dxe_sched_job_types.h11 #include <drm/gpu_scheduler.h>
19 /** @drm: base DRM scheduler job */
20 struct drm_sched_job drm; member in struct:xe_sched_job
/linux-master/drivers/gpu/drm/mediatek/
H A DMakefile3 mediatek-drm-y := mtk_disp_aal.o \
22 obj-$(CONFIG_DRM_MEDIATEK) += mediatek-drm.o
24 mediatek-drm-hdmi-objs := mtk_cec.o \
28 obj-$(CONFIG_DRM_MEDIATEK_HDMI) += mediatek-drm-hdmi.o
/linux-master/drivers/gpu/drm/amd/display/amdgpu_dm/
H A Damdgpu_dm_services.c29 #include <drm/drm_probe_helper.h>
30 #include <drm/amdgpu_drm.h>
/linux-master/drivers/gpu/drm/rockchip/
H A Drockchip_drm_fb.c9 #include <drm/drm.h>
10 #include <drm/drm_atomic.h>
11 #include <drm/drm_damage_helper.h>
12 #include <drm/drm_fourcc.h>
13 #include <drm/drm_framebuffer.h>
14 #include <drm/drm_gem_framebuffer_helper.h>
15 #include <drm/drm_probe_helper.h>
H A Drockchip_drm_gem.c11 #include <drm/drm.h>
12 #include <drm/drm_fb_helper.h>
13 #include <drm/drm_gem.h>
14 #include <drm/drm_gem_dma_helper.h>
15 #include <drm/drm_prime.h>
16 #include <drm/drm_vma_manager.h>
23 struct drm_device *drm = rk_obj->base.dev; local
24 struct rockchip_drm_private *private = drm->dev_private;
64 struct drm_device *drm local
80 struct drm_device *drm = rk_obj->base.dev; local
160 struct drm_device *drm = obj->dev; local
182 struct drm_device *drm = obj->dev; local
201 struct drm_device *drm = obj->dev; local
232 struct drm_device *drm = obj->dev; local
283 rockchip_gem_alloc_object(struct drm_device *drm, unsigned int size) argument
304 rockchip_gem_create_object(struct drm_device *drm, unsigned int size, bool alloc_kmap) argument
331 struct drm_device *drm = obj->dev; local
358 rockchip_gem_create_with_handle(struct drm_file *file_priv, struct drm_device *drm, unsigned int size, unsigned int *handle) argument
429 struct drm_device *drm = obj->dev; local
453 rockchip_gem_iommu_map_sg(struct drm_device *drm, struct dma_buf_attachment *attach, struct sg_table *sg, struct rockchip_gem_object *rk_obj) argument
463 rockchip_gem_dma_map_sg(struct drm_device *drm, struct dma_buf_attachment *attach, struct sg_table *sg, struct rockchip_gem_object *rk_obj) argument
484 rockchip_gem_prime_import_sg_table(struct drm_device *drm, struct dma_buf_attachment *attach, struct sg_table *sg) argument
[all...]
/linux-master/drivers/gpu/drm/xe/compat-i915-headers/
H A Di915_vma.h9 #include <uapi/drm/i915_drm.h>
10 #include <drm/drm_mm.h>

Completed in 193 milliseconds

1234567891011>>